Transaction 62dc4e98604d93f958733cdd61705a998ebe043154cd63ffbc95745e7827bb21
1 Input
1 Output
-
62dc4e98604d93f958733cdd61705a998ebe043154cd63ffbc95745e7827bb21:0
- value
- 625585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 857477c4daf347ce1036f598e0d8223d17c50dc8 OP_EQUAL
- address
- 3DrfKPHmwDBHeLmoKG48hRnum6YomnFVA1